BHST Mode
"MANUAL", "STALL GUARD" or "AUTO H-DS/STALL
GUARD" can be selected.
Choose the best mode according to the type of job or your
operating style. The selected mode is displayed on the
indicator on the meter panel.
C Setting procedure
1. Press the Display mode button to select the display (A).
2. Hold down the Display mode button to highlight "HST
MODE [ ]".
3. Hold down the Display mode button to switch to the
display (B).
4. Each time the Display mode button is pressed, and the
STALL GUARD and AUTO H-DS modes are differently
combined. Choose your desired combination.
5. Hold down the Display mode button, and the setting is
made and the display (A) is resumed.
C STALL GUARD
1. The "STALL GUARD" indicator lights up on the meter
panel.
2. If the tractor gets overloaded and the engine rpm
drops, the tractor automatically slows down in
response to the load, which prevents an engine stall.
3. When using PTO driven implements and the tractor is
in "STALL GUARD" mode, the tractor speed will
automatically adjust with the loads on the engine.

C AUTO H-DS/STALL GUARD
1. The "STALL GUARD" and "AUTO H-DS" indicators
light up on the meter panel.
2. Set the H-DS lever to the "UP" (Hi) position. Make sure
the "
" (Hi) lamp lights up on the meter panel.
3. When using PTO driven implements and the tractor is
in "STALL GUARD" mode, the tractor speed will
automatically adjust with the loads on the engine.
4. If the tractor gets overloaded and the engine rpm
drops, the tractor automatically slows down to the (Lo)
low speed range.
